Lansing, Michigan vs. Falls Church, Virginia

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Falls Church, Virginia is 98.0% more expensive than Lansing, Michigan.

You would need a salary of $112,840 in Falls Church, Virginia to maintain the standard of living you have in Lansing, Michigan.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Falls Church, Virginia is more expensive than Lansing, Michigan
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
569% more expensive in Falls Church
than in Lansing, Michigan
